Los Angeles Dodgers outfielder Matt Kemp has a deep love and appreciation for his grandparents. So much so that he got a massive tattoo of his grandparents’ faces covering the left side of his chest.
Kemp was tattooed by L.A.-based artist Jun Cha, who noted on his website that Kemp wanted to pay homage to his late grandfather. While it is a rather large piece, it is beautifully done.
